乙二醇气体传感器的设计和应用

摘  要:为准确监测乙二醇有毒气体,采用水热法合成了镱(Yb)掺杂氧化锡(SnO2)传感材料,对其微观结构进行了表征,制作了传感器元件并进行了传感性能测试,以制作好的乙二醇气体传感器为信号采集模块,以STM32单片机为控制核心,以ESP8266为远程WIFI通讯模块,将数据通过OneNET云平台上传手机终端,搭配OLED显示屏、蜂鸣器和LED灯搭建了乙二醇气体检测系统。实验表明,制备的敏感材料为平面纳米层且表面具有小孔,含有Bi元素的杂质,制作的传感器最佳工作温度为200℃,对乙二醇具有较好的传感性能,研制的监测系统样机能够在预热20s后对乙二醇气体产生响应,实现了既定的性能。通过该工艺制备的传感器敏感材料具有较好的稳定性,推测是掺入的Bi元素污染物导致,在后续乙二醇敏感材料制备中可深入研究。In order to monitor ethylene glycol accurately,Yb-doped SnO2 sensor material was prepared by hydrothermal method,and its micro-structure was tested.The sensor was fabricated by the as-prepared material and the sensing performance was tested.The fabricated sensor was used to acquire signal,and STM32 was used as control core.ESP8266 was used as remote WIFI communication module to upload the data to the mobile phone terminal through the OneNET cloud platform,and combined with the OLED,buzzer and led light,the detection system of ethylene glycol gas was built.The experimental results show that the prepared material is a planar nano layer with small holes on the surface and Bismuth is also included.The optimal working temperature of the prepared sensor is 200℃,and the gas sensing to ethylene glycol is great.The prototype test shows that the monitoring system can respond to ethylene glycol gas after 20 seconds of preheating,and can display the current concentration of ethylene glycol in real time on OLED and mobile phone terminals.The material prepared by this process has good stability,which maybe caused by the added Bi element,which can be further studied in the future.
